#bb41c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b41c8 is composed of 73.3% red, 25.5%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 294.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 52%. #bb41c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#770091.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#bb41c8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bb41c8 has RGB values of R:187, G:65,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12272072.

Shades and Tints of #bb41c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070208 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b41c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868386 is the less saturated color, while #e112f7 is the most saturated one.
